Question

which word best describes the attitude of the queen toward the princess in \princess and pea\?

hopeless

disappointed

skeptical

optimistic

Explanation:

Analyze the character's situation

In Hans Christian Andersen's fairy tale "The Princess and the Pea," a young woman arrives at the castle gate during a storm claiming to be a real princess. The old queen is doubtful of this claim because of the girl's bedraggled appearance from the storm. To test her, the queen decides to place a single pea under twenty mattresses and twenty feather beds to see if the girl is sensitive enough to feel it, which would prove her royal status.

Evaluate the queen's attitude

Using Character Analysis, we examine the queen's thoughts and actions. Instead of immediately believing the girl or completely rejecting her, the queen thinks to herself, "We shall soon find that out," and devises a secret test. This action of testing the girl's claim shows that the queen is doubtful, questioning, and wants proof.

Connect to the options

Using Making Inferences based on the queen's silent plan to test the princess:

  • "hopeless" suggests a complete lack of hope, which does not fit her proactive testing.
  • "disappointed" implies sadness over a failed expectation, which is not her primary state when the princess first arrives.
  • "skeptical" means having doubts or being questioning about a claim, which perfectly matches her attitude of wanting to verify if the girl is a "real" princess.
  • "optimistic" means hopeful and confident about the future, which does not align with her guarded, testing nature here.

Therefore, "skeptical" is the best descriptor.
